Hi, I started my business first time on 6 August, 2017 from Delhi as sole proprietor. I got GSTIN registered on 14 August, 2017. After that I registered on Amazon India as seller with my GSTIN. I sold mens wallets on Amazon. I procured my goods from Sadar Bazar, Delhi (Wholesale Flea Market) at cheap cost without GST Invoice. So I have no purchase invoices now. As I have to file GST return for August now, what is the complication/problem in safely filing GST return?
